Things I Would Keep in Mind Before Buying

Before I buy it, I would think about whether I need a flexible or stiff boning knife, since that depends on the type of work I do most often. I would also consider how often I plan to sharpen it and whether I already have a good knife sharpener. For me, choosing the right knife is about matching the tool to my cooking habits.
